Trace the origins of data - answer "Where does this data come from?"
Determine what we're tracing:
Tables are typically populated by Airflow DAGs. Find the connection:
af dags list and look for DAG names matching the table nameload_customers -> customers tableetl_daily_orders -> orders tableaf dags source <dag_id> to read the DAG definitionaf tasks list <dag_id> to see what operations the DAG performsIf you're running on Astro, the Lineage tab in the Astro UI provides visual lineage exploration across DAGs and datasets. Use it to quickly trace upstream dependencies without manually searching DAG source code.
Use DAG source code and task logs to trace lineage (no built-in cross-DAG UI).
From the DAG code, identify source tables and systems:
SQL Sources (look for FROM clauses):
# In DAG code:
SELECT * FROM source_schema.source_table # <- This is an upstream source
External Sources (look for connection references):
S3Operator -> S3 bucket sourcePostgresOperator -> Postgres database sourceSalesforceOperator -> Salesforce API sourceHttpOperator -> REST API sourceFile Sources:
Recursively trace each source:
TARGET: analytics.orders_daily
^
+-- DAG: etl_daily_orders
^
+-- SOURCE: raw.orders (table)
| ^
| +-- DAG: ingest_orders
| ^
| +-- SOURCE: Salesforce API (external)
|
+-- SOURCE: dim.customers (table)
^
+-- DAG: load_customers
^
+-- SOURCE: PostgreSQL (external DB)
For each upstream source:
af dags statsWhen tracing a specific column:
source.col AS target_colCOALESCE(a.col, b.col) AS target_colSUM(detail.amount) AS total_amountOne-line answer: "This table is populated by DAG X from sources Y and Z"
[Salesforce] --> [raw.opportunities] --> [stg.opportunities] --> [fct.sales]
| |
DAG: ingest_sfdc DAG: transform_sales
